HPS307 - Public Health Narratives
Course ID
041215
Course Description
This course studies various public health narratives, looking specifically at genre, context, and style to analyze and think critically about what makes public health narratives persuasive and compelling. Students write in a variety of styles, analyzing what techniques work best to communicate public health concerns to broad audiences.
